SPIRITUAL WELLNESS

 

Why are so many Christians suffering with illnesses of all sorts? We know that God heals, for, “by His stripes we are healed”, and Jesus said, “Verily, verily, I say unto you, He that believeth on me, the works that I do shall he do also; and greater works than these shall he do; because I go unto my Father.” (John 14:12 AV) So, why are many Christians troubled with unending health problems? Either because they do not know the promises of God, they do not believe them, or are not applying them.

            Not knowing the promises comes from not knowing what God’s Word tells us; not believing God’s Word comes from false teaching or from lack of faith. Not knowing the Word is easily remedied; all one needs to do is study the Word and mark those applicable promises for Christians, believing that they are true and belong to those who are God’s children. Not applying God’s promises is simply spiritual neglect or apathy, bringing unnecessary suffering and fears.

            Not believing the promises, however, is a different matter. If the promises are known but are taught that they are not for today, or not for this denomination, then one should relocate to a fellowship that does believe, as God directs. If the unbelief comes from lack of faith, it is clear that they have not received the Holy Spirit of God. There are many gifts that are given through the Holy Spirit, one of which is faith. “To another faith by the same Spirit; to another the gifts of healing by the same Spirit; (1 Corinthians 12:9 AV)

            Lack of faith is a serious problem in churches today. Jesus questioned, “Nevertheless when the Son of man cometh, shall he find faith on the earth?” (Luke 18:8b AV) Without faith we have no power over the enemy; without faith the “Whole Armor of God” means nothing. Without faith we live in constant fear of tomorrow. Yet the Word of God tells us that we should not fear, that ‘perfect love casts out fear‘. The reason we have not the faith to overcome fear and sickness is because we do not know the Word of God. See here; He tells us, the Holy Spirit can be ours by asking. “If a son shall ask bread of any of you that is a father, will he give him a stone? or if he ask a fish, will he for a fish give him a serpent? Or if he shall ask an egg, will he offer him a scorpion?   If ye then, being evil, know how to give good gifts unto your children: how much more shall your heavenly Father give the Holy Spirit to them that ask him?” (Luke 11:11-13 AV) The Holy Spirit is ours for the asking if we ask with the right motive. The motive being that we need the Holy Spirit to serve God and live victoriously for Him. The wrong, selfish motive avails us nothing: “Ye ask, and receive not, because ye ask amiss, that ye may consume it upon your lusts. (James 4:3 AV)

            So, what are the problems? The lack of knowledge of God’s Word,  and the desire for personal gain and glory. One of these problems stems from apathy, the other from selfishness. Both of these stem from an evil spirit of laziness or greed. How many today are willing to go the extra mile to have a better home, or to move ahead in their workplace? Most everyone. But how many are willing to go the extra mile to advance in the Kingdom of God for His glory? Not many. Jesus said, Enter ye in at the strait gate: for wide is the gate, and broad is the way, that leadeth to destruction, and many there be which go in thereat: Because strait is the gate, and narrow is the way, which leadeth unto life, and few there be that find it. (Matthew 7:13-14 AV) “Few there be that find it“! We need to know we are not one of those headed for destruction, rather that we are one of the few who will be saved. God’s Word holds the key to our future spiritual and physical health and joy of life. Choose life!
